Jhumkas, also known as chandelier earrings, are graceful and elegant ear pieces, which dangle downwards. Traditionally worn at wedding occasions in the past, jhumkas are all the rage this season with many kinds of looks.

Sonam sent fans into a whirlwind when she paired her stunning Ralph and Russo gown with big, golden jhumkas and a tied back look. Styled by her sister Rhea, the earrings added real grace and poise to her overall appearance. Even though Sonam has been credited with bringing back the ‘jhumka’, many other celebs have been rocking them since way before that.

While buying jhumkas, keep in mind that the pair you choose suits the length and size of your face. With a relatively big face, long earrings look alluring, but a smaller face requires smaller fashion accessories. Mahira smashed her look out of the park in Bin Roye with smaller earrings so you know that no matter what the size, this trend is here to stay.
